Brought to the kitchen table by “Hip Mama” managing director Lavender and editor Rossini, “Mamaphonic” collects confessions and conversations about the exhilarating, entertaining, and difficult aspects of remaining creative while raising children.

Summary

A smart, sexy, alternately funny and heartbreaking look at balancing art and motherhood, told in the artists’ own words.Do you have a toddler seat strapped in the back of the tour van? Do you write poetry while the baby naps? Have you discovered that becoming a mother has changed not only your daily life but the content of your creative work?Mamaphonic is an anthology about mothering and the creative process. About The Author

Bee Lavendar

Bee Lavender is an activist, author, entrepreneur, and expatriate. Her contributions as a social media pioneer caused Time magazine to call her a “reigning mother superior,” and she sold her tech company to Facebook. She is also a critically-acclaimed author, and her work has been reviewed and featured in a wide array of outlets like Fast Company, USA Today, The New Yorker, The Guardian, The Telegraph, The Times, Salon, Time Out, NPR, the BBC, along with independent publications like Bust, Bitch, Hip Mama, and Clamor. Her writing regularly appears in magazines, newspapers, anthologies, and radio programs in both the United States and the United Kingdom. Bee was born and raised on a peninsula west of Seattle. She currently divides her time between London and NYC.
